Ticket: Slimmed image breaks runtime on Pellarc build agents.

Repro steps:
1. Build the hollowed image with the strip-layers profile enabled.
2. Push to the staging registry and deploy to the canary pool.
3. Container exits with a missing shared-library error within ten seconds.

Expected: parity with the full image. Actual: crash loop. Suspect the trim step removes the resolver libs. To pull the failing image from the staging registry, authenticate with the token below.

session JWT of tawip-kajog = eyJhbGciOiJIUzI1NiIsInR5cCI6IkpXVCJ9.eyJzdWIiOiI2dKYGGIn0.afsnASii

## Runbook: Catalog Cache Invalidation (Strayfield)

Symptom: stale prices on product pages after a catalog publish. Check the Fenwick invalidation queue first — lag over 60s means the fanout worker is stuck. Restart the worker, then issue a targeted purge for affected SKU ranges. Do not run a full flush during peak hours; it hammers the origin. Verify with three spot-checked SKUs. Log the incident against the deploy, with the build token below.

pipeline stamp: htk9_17223437d

## Changed defaults

Heads up: the Ledgerline tax-rate lookup cache now defaults to a 15-minute TTL instead of 24 hours. Turns out rates in the Veldt County sandbox were going stale mid-demo, which was embarrassing. Eviction is now LRU rather than FIFO, and the cache warms on boot. If you're reviewing, check that nothing hardcodes the old TTL. The new defaults land as follows.

deployment values, bajop-taweg:
holwyn:
  log_level: debug
  metrics_host: metrics.holwyn.zemvarsys.internal
  pool_size: 32